BrowserStack is a leading software testing platform powering over two million tests every day across 15 global data centers. With BrowserStack, developers can comprehensively test their websites and mobile applications across 2,000+ real mobile devices and browsers in a single cloud platform—and at scale. BrowserStack helps Tesco, Shell, NVIDIA, Discovery, Wells Fargo, and over 50,000 customers deliver quality software at speed.

PHP Serialized Editor features and specs

  • Ease of Use
    The PHP Serialized Editor offers a straightforward, user-friendly interface that simplifies the task of editing serialized PHP data. This makes it accessible even for those who are not deeply familiar with PHP serialization.
  • Time-Saving
    By providing a specialized tool for serialized data editing, it saves time and effort that would otherwise be spent writing custom scripts or manually handling serialized strings.
  • Error Reduction
    The tool can help reduce errors by providing a more controlled environment for editing serialized data, minimizing the risk of corrupting data structures.
  • Web-Based Access
    Being web-based, the editor can be accessed from any device with an internet connection, making it a convenient tool for developers working remotely or on various devices.

Possible disadvantages of PHP Serialized Editor

  • Security Concerns
    Using an online service for editing serialized data can raise security concerns, especially if sensitive data is involved. Users must trust that the service handles their data securely.
  • Limited Offline Availability
    Since it's a web-based tool, users are dependent on having an internet connection to access the service, which can be a limitation in offline scenarios.
  • Feature Limitations
    As a specialized tool, the PHP Serialized Editor might lack some advanced features that users could achieve through custom scripting, limiting flexibility for complex editing tasks.
  • Potential Compatibility Issues
    There might be compatibility issues with certain PHP versions or serialized data formats that are not well-supported by the tool, leading to unexpected results.
